Master of Surgery (Upper Gastrointestinal Surgery)


The information on this page applies to future students. Current students should refer to their faculty
handbooks for course information.

Accredited by the Royal Australasian College of Surgeons (RACS), the Master of Surgery (Upper
Gastrointestinal Surgery) provides clinicians with the knowledge and skills to apply the best available
research evidence to surgical patient care, and broaden their knowledge base through a range of elective
units of study.

A combination of coursework and research, this stream of the Master of Surgery is designed for those who see
their future in the eld of upper gastrointestinal surgery. You will undertake a range of core and elective
coursework units complemented by a research project in upper gastrointestinal surgery which will be the subject
of your dissertation.

As a surgery student, you will learn from highly regarded clinicians and academics at the Sydney Medical
School, ranked 17th in the world* for our academic and research excellence. The knowledge you develop will
complement the practical experience you can obtain through the RACS training program, and augment your
research, leadership and communication skills. This course is not a qualication to practice surgery.

Our degrees are very relevant to postgraduate students who aspire to an academic or teaching hospital career, in
addition to potential employers who look to the acquisition of a postgraduate degree in surgery as a desirable
condition of appointment. For further information about the Master of Surgery coursework program overview,
stream requirements, units of study, timetables, academic coordinators and dissertation information please visit
